The Benefits of a Paleo Strawberry Guava Smoothie
1. Vibrant, Nutrient-Rich Ingredients
This smoothie is made from a combination of strawberries, guavas, and other nutrient-dense ingredients. Strawberry and guava are both loaded with vitamin C, an essential antioxidant that helps improve immunity, skin health, and the absorption of iron. Additionally, these fruits are rich in fiber, which aids in digestion, supports gut health, and keeps you feeling fuller longer. Strawberries also provide a good dose of manganese, folate, and antioxidants, while guavas add to the recipe’s tropical flair and are high in vitamins A and B6.

Ingredients You’ll Need for the Paleo Strawberry Guava Smoothie
This recipe calls for simple, wholesome ingredients that you can easily find in most grocery stores or health food markets.
- 1 cup frozen strawberries: Fresh or frozen strawberries will work, but frozen strawberries yield a thicker and colder texture, perfect for smoothies or smoothie bowls.
- 1 ripe guava: Guava is the star of this smoothie. It has a sweet, slightly tangy taste and is packed with nutrients. You can use fresh guava or guava puree.
- 1/2 banana: Bananas add a creamy texture and a natural sweetness to smoothies. They’re an excellent source of potassium, which supports heart health and muscle function.
- 1/2 cup coconut water or almond milk: To keep it dairy-free and add a light, refreshing base, coconut water or almond milk is the way to go. Both provide hydration and a touch of flavor without overpowering the fruit flavors.
- 1 tablespoon chia seeds or flaxseeds: These nutrient-dense seeds are rich in omega-3 fatty acids, which support heart health and help to reduce inflammation in the body.
- 1 tablespoon maple syrup or agave nectar (optional): While this smoothie is naturally sweetened with fruits, a little extra sweetness can be added with maple syrup or agave nectar, especially if your guava isn’t as ripe.
Step-by-Step Instructions for Making the Smoothie
Making the Paleo Strawberry Guava Smoothie is quick and easy. Just follow these simple steps, and you’ll be enjoying your smoothie in no time.
Step 1: Prepare Your Ingredients
Start by gathering all your ingredients. If you’re using fresh strawberries, wash and hull them. Peel the guava and chop it into chunks, removing the seeds if you prefer (although they’re edible). Slice the banana and have your coconut water or almond milk ready to go. Don’t forget to measure out the chia seeds or flaxseeds if you’re adding them.
Step 2: Blend the Fruits
In a blender, combine the frozen strawberries, guava chunks, and half a banana. Add your coconut water or almond milk. Blend on high for 30-45 seconds until everything is smooth and creamy. If the smoothie is too thick for your liking, add a little more coconut water or almond milk to adjust the consistency.
Step 3: Add Optional Sweeteners and Superfoods
Taste the smoothie and decide if you want to add some sweetener. Depending on how ripe your fruits are, you might want to add a touch of maple syrup or agave nectar to balance out the flavors. If you’re looking to boost the nutrition of your smoothie, this is the point where you can add your chia seeds, flaxseeds, or any other superfoods of your choice, such as spirulina, maca powder, or protein powder.

Step 4: Blend Again
Give the mixture another quick blend to incorporate the seeds or sweetener. This ensures that everything is evenly distributed.
Step 5: Serve and Enjoy
Pour the smoothie into a glass, garnish with a few extra strawberry slices or a sprinkle of seeds if desired, and enjoy your refreshing, nutrient-packed Paleo Strawberry Guava Smoothie. For an added touch, you can turn this into a smoothie bowl by pouring the smoothie into a bowl and topping it with granola, sliced fruits, or coconut flakes.
Strawberry Guava Smoothie Bowl Vegan
If you prefer smoothie bowls, you can turn this smoothie into a delicious bowl with just a few tweaks. Smoothie bowls are a fantastic way to enjoy a thicker smoothie topped with your favorite healthy toppings. To make the Paleo Strawberry Guava Smoothie into a smoothie bowl:
- Make the smoothie thicker: Use less liquid (coconut water or almond milk) to achieve a thicker consistency. You can also add a few more frozen strawberries or frozen banana slices for extra thickness.
- Top with your favorite toppings: Some great topping ideas include coconut flakes, chia seeds, granola, sliced bananas, hemp seeds, or even a handful of nuts or berries. The crunchy texture contrasts perfectly with the smooth, creamy base.
- Enjoy with a spoon: Smoothie bowls are usually eaten with a spoon, so take your time to enjoy every bite.
